Startups are redefining remote work by prioritizing flexibility, productivity, and employee well-being. Unlike traditional companies, they embrace hybrid models, asynchronous communication, and digital-first cultures to create a seamless work experience.


Many startups leverage cutting-edge tools like AI-powered project management systems and virtual reality meeting spaces, making remote collaboration more engaging. They focus on results rather than hours worked, allowing employees to work when they are most productive.

To build strong company culture, startups invest in virtual team-building activities, remote retreats, and co-working stipends, ensuring employees stay connected despite physical distance. Some even experiment with decentralized teams across time zones, allowing them to tap into global talent pools.


With a strong emphasis on work-life balance, mental health support, and personalized work setups, startups are proving that remote work is not just a trend—it’s the future of a more efficient, happier, and globally connected workforce.
